Crash Course in Oaxaca’s History, Culture, Food, and Social Movements
We took Diego’s walking tour on our very first day in Oaxaca, running on little sleep after an early flight, and it ended up being the perfect introduction to the city.
Starting in the Zócalo, where a large teachers’ protest was taking place, Diego did an excellent job explaining not only the history of Oaxaca but also the different perspectives surrounding the protest. Rather than offering a one-sided narrative, he thoughtfully explained both the benefits and challenges of the movement, helping us better understand the city, its people, and its politics.
From there, we explored many of Oaxaca’s most iconic sites, including the Cathedral, Teatro Macedonio Alcalá, Andador de Macedonio Alcalá, Centro Cultural San Pablo, Iglesia del Carmen Alto, Mercado Benito Juárez, and Mercado 20 de Noviembre. Navigating the city center and the maze of protest tents would have been intimidating on our own, but Diego guided us through it with ease.
One of the highlights was learning about Oaxaca's vibrant street culture. Diego explained the meaning behind the murals, protest posters, stickers, and graffiti that cover many of the city's walls. What initially looked like random street art became a fascinating window into Oaxaca's history, social movements, and community identity.
The markets were another standout. Diego introduced us to local vendors, explained the significance of many regional foods and products, and even helped us order fresh juice and a traditional Oaxacan breakfast when we were absolutely starving from our flight. That small gesture made us feel less like tourists and more like welcomed guests.
To top it all off, we finished at a fantastic local coffee shop, the perfect ending to a morning packed with history, culture, food, and local insight.
By the end of the tour, we felt oriented, informed, caffeinated, and genuinely connected to Oaxaca. If you're visiting the city, especially for the first time, I can't imagine a better way to begin your trip than spending a few hours exploring it with Diego.

Extremely well worth it for a full day of events
Overall: extremely well worth the price for a full day tour. Highly recommend.
The tour is completely in Spanish, but even if you have a basic knowledge of the language, I still think it’s worth it! We went to Monte Alban for 2 hours which included an introduction and guided tour for about 40 minutes before having the remaining 1.25 hours to explore the ruins by our self’s. After monte alban, we went to a mezcal tasting session. You need to pay $20mxn for the tasting, but it was well worth it because they give you 9 different mezcals to try. You also get to see the distillery process which is beautiful and interesting to learn about. Next was. an alebrijes workshop where we got to shop and browse after hearing about the process of how they’re made. We then went to an absolutely incredible lunch place with a variety of traditional Oaxaca dishes including plenty of both vegetarian and meat options. The rate for this incredible buffet was $200 mxn which $100mxn alcoholic beverages. After lunch we were driven to a town known for its pottery, and that was absolutely wonderful. We had a brief demonstration of the original techniques that come from the region and were given a lot of time to shop. The prices at this pottery place were shockingly (seriously, shocking) affordable considering the beauty, quality, and time taken to make them. I thought we were done after the pottery place but no! Right before we finished, we were brought to a chocolate store outside of the Mercado 20 de noviembre and received a bunch of free samples. A wonderfully fun way to spend a day.
